Overview :

This is an exciting opportunity for a Data Engineer who is passionate about data in all areas of the business. Reporting directly into the Director of Technology, the ideal candidate will have experience building data pipelines, designing data models, and creating reports in a CPG environment.

This role provides the opportunity to work with stakeholders across the company (Finance, Retail Sales, Ecommerce, and Customer Service) to translate their ideas into meaningful datasets and visualizations.

This person will play a critical role in building our data warehouse, expanding our analytics capability and, as a result, driving our overall performance as a business.

What You’ll Be Doing :

  • Partner with key leaders across the business to document and understand their data and analytics needs
  • Manage data and reporting requests via the technology ticketing system
  • Build new ETL solutions and maintain existing integrations for loading data from various platforms into our PostgreSQL database
  • Design new data models in our existing data warehouse for specific reporting requests
  • Optimize the performance of the PostgreSQL database by implementing efficient data structures
  • Design pipelines to automate manual business processes across all areas of the business including Finance, Retail Sales, Ecommerce, and Customer Service
  • Build and publish Tableau data sources that serve as a central source of truth for the entire company
  • Build new Tableau reports and make updates to existing reports for stakeholders across the business
  • Work alongside the BI Strategy team to ensure data and reporting accuracy in Tableau reporting and ad-hoc analyses
  • Assist the Technology team with various technology requests

Experience

  • 1+ years experience as a Data Engineer (or similar field)
  • Must be proficient in SQL and have experience with relational database architecture
  • Must have developer skills in data visualization tools such as Tableau (recommended), Data Studio, or Looker
  • Knowledge of ETL tools and data integration
  • JavaScript, Python, and HTML experience desired
  • Experience analyzing ERP Financial and eCommerce data in a CPG environment
  • Ability to present technical concepts / analyses to a non-technical audience
  • Ability to extract, analyze and model relevant data from various data sources
  • Strong critical thinking and problem solving skills
